Summary:Corners are filled with native scenes, including animals, birds, boats hand-coloured, some detail painted over. Australia labelled 'Nova Hollandia -detect Anno 1644'.; From: Atlas contractus, sive Atlantis majoris compendium . / Janssonius heirs. 1666.; Hemispherical map centred on the South Pole to the Tropic of Capricorn; includes parts of New Zealand, Tasmania and Australian coastlines, southern parts of South America and South Africa. Relief shown pictorially.; Terra Australis Incognita.; The inscription "Nova Hollandia detect Anno 1644" refers to Tasman's second voyage.; Koeman/van der Krogt, 1:407; Tooley 731, 751.; Rex Nan Kivell Collection Map NK 1556.
